Output 626b76bf0b630058a3dec43d99fff122ee84ca91f7d84d0c169805f37add2f0a:1

value
666579
script pubkey
OP_0 OP_PUSHBYTES_20 266999ae63c4b98be3daf73604c40fd252990148
address
ltc1qye5entnrcjuchc767umqf3q06fffjq2gdqzv8w
transaction
626b76bf0b630058a3dec43d99fff122ee84ca91f7d84d0c169805f37add2f0a
spent
true